"Angular bearings" are precision bearings that can simultaneously handle radial and axial loads. They are characterized by light to medium loads and low torque, and are widely used in the miniature field. By using two bearings as a set, an appropriate pre-load condition is maintained, and they are primarily utilized as support bearing units for ball screws and rotating spindles. Additionally, the contact angle between the balls and the inner and outer rings is 45°, making them stronger against axial loads compared to general angular bearings, and capable of handling high loads. They employ a resin retainer, resulting in low inertia and the ability to accommodate high-speed rotation.
